Ratio and Proportions Worksheet-6

Ratio and Proportions Worksheet-6

 

  1. Ratio is a method of comparing any two quantities of same kind by ____.

(a) Addition                                   (b) Subtraction

(c) Multiplication                         (d) Division

 

  1. In an orchard, there are 12 apple trees for every 20 peach trees. How many apple trees are there in a group of 160 trees?

(a) 80                  (b) 40                 (c) 60                  (d) 90

 

  1. Which shows equal ratios?

(a) 3 : 7 and 14 : 42                      (b) 4 : 7 and 24 : 42

(c)  7 : 4 and 24 : 21                     (d) 3 : 10 and 24 : 70

 

  1. Ratio can also be expressed as a ______.

(a)  Numerator                             (b) Denominator

(c)  Proportion                             (d) Fraction

 

  1. To write the ratio in its simplest form, two numbers of the ratio can be divided by their ______.

(a) Proportion  (b) Difference   (c) GCF              (d) LCM

 

  1. Which is another way of writing the ratio 8 : 3?

(a)                   (b) 3.8                (c) 8.3                (d) 8 − 3

 

  1. Which option shows the ratio 30 : 6 in simplest form?

(a) 5 : 2              (b) 5 : 1               (c) 7 : 1               (d) 10 : 1

 

  1. Simplified ratio of 2 m and 120 cm is ____.

(a) 5 : 3              (b) 5 : 4              (c) 200 : 120     (d) 3 : 5

 

  1. If m is 20% of n, then m is to n as _____.

(a) 1 and 2         (b) 1 and 5         (c) 5 and 1          (d) 1 and 4

 

  1. The length and width of a room is 35 m and 25 m respectively. Find the simplified ratio of length to width.

(a) 25 : 35          (b) 35 : 25          (c) 7 : 5               (d) 5 : 7

 

Answer Key:

  1. (d)
  2. (c)
  3. (b)
  4. (d)
  5. (c)
  6. (a)
  7. (b)
  8. (a)
  9. (b)
  10. (c)
